1. 🪥 Brush Your Teeth Twice a Day
One of the most important practices for healthy teeth and gums is brushing regularly. Use a soft-bristled toothbrush and fluoride toothpaste to brush for at least 2 minutes twice a day—once in the morning and once before bed. This helps remove plaque, prevent tooth decay, and keep your mouth clean.
2. 🧵 Floss Daily for Gum Health
Flossing is a key part of dental care that many people overlook. Floss once a day to remove food particles and plaque between your teeth where a toothbrush can’t reach. This simple habit prevents gum disease and supports healthy gums by reducing inflammation and bleeding.
3. 🥤 Limit Sugary and Acidic Foods
What you eat directly affects your oral health. Sugary snacks, carbonated drinks, and acidic foods can erode enamel and promote bacteria growth. Reduce your intake of sodas, candies, and citrus-heavy foods, and rinse your mouth with water after consumption to protect your dental health.
4. 🪞 Visit Your Dentist Regularly
Professional cleanings and dental check-ups are crucial to maintaining healthy teeth and gums. Visit your dentist at least twice a year to catch early signs of gum disease, cavities, or other issues. Regular dental visits also help in keeping your oral hygiene on track with expert advice.
5. 🧼 Use Mouthwash as a Supplement
Adding a therapeutic mouthwash to your daily routine can boost your dental hygiene. It helps reduce plaque, freshen breath, and fight off gum infections. Choose an alcohol-free mouthwash with antibacterial properties for gentle and effective care of your gums and teeth.
6. 🍎 Eat a Tooth-Friendly Diet
A balanced diet rich in calcium, vitamin D, and fiber supports strong teeth and gums. Crunchy fruits and vegetables like apples, carrots, and celery help clean your teeth naturally and stimulate saliva production. Healthy eating habits are vital for improving overall dental health.
7. 🚭 Avoid Smoking and Tobacco Products
Tobacco use is one of the leading causes of gum disease and tooth loss. Smoking weakens your immune system and makes it harder for your gums to heal. Quitting tobacco is one of the best decisions you can make for improving oral hygiene and gum health.
